Update 1:
Well, I already noticed something wonky, but it’s not exactly WordPress’s fault. There’s something off about how it’s handling inline styles. Many of my little post graphics I’ve been floating to the left via some div code. For some odd reason it’s shrinking my album image art. It seems to be inserting a <p> tag where it didn’t before. I might have to do what I should have been doing all along which is define that style in the external CSS rather than inline.
Update 2:
Two plug-ins are definitely not working right: one is WP-Amazon, which there is a new one “coming soon”. I use it to add the images and links to Amazon for movie and music reviews.
Second plug-in that seems dicey is WP-cache (listed on this page of plug-ins that aren’t working right). I just disabled it.
